

The Kimmel Center is the recipient of partnership funding through the nationally recognized PNC "Grow Up Great" initiative, a ten-year, $100 million investment in preparing children for success in school and life. Funding gives support to the Kimmel Center’s early childhood program "Bop and Swing", an arts program designed to promote literacy development and an appreciation for American culture.
Temple University Early Childhood Music Program
Temple University Music Preparatory Division and the Kimmel Center
continue their educational partnership through The Early Childhood
Music Foundations Program for children 0-4 years of age. Classes
encourage the development of musical awareness in very young children
and help parents foster their child’s natural musical abilities.

"Dance in the Schools Initiative"
Now in its third year, the "Dance in the Schools Initiative" created by the Kimmel Center Education Department, will continue its partnership with the School District of Philadelphia to promote dance awareness and education at Middle Years Alternative School, Parkway (West) High School, and an additional program at the Wakisha Charter School. Students are given instruction in technique, artistic interpretation and choreography.
